Measuring Particle Number from Light-duty Diesel Vehicles in WLTP Driving Cycle [PDF]
Abstract Worldwide harmonized light-duty vehicle test procedure (WLTP) for emission certification has been developed in WP.29forum in UN ECE since 2007. The test procedure is expected to be applied to Korean light-duty diesel vehicles at the sametime of adoption in Europe.

fUel-SAVing trip plannEr (U-SAVE): a product of the JRC PoC Instrument: Final report [PDF]
Available tools for trip planning mostly rely on travel time and travel distance. Fuel costs, when taken into account, are based on simplified fuel consumption models and are usually independent from vehicle type and technology.
